Drunk Driver's Joyride Chaos on Ahmedabad Ring Road Leaves Nine Vehicles Damaged
A late-night Sunday drive turned into a scene of panic and destruction on Ahmedabad's SP Ring Road. An allegedly intoxicated car driver lost control and crashed into as many as nine vehicles near the Shilaj area. The chaotic incident sent shockwaves through motorists and local residents who witnessed the terrifying event.
Police Detain Suspect After Multiple Complaints
M Division traffic police swiftly responded to the situation. They detained a 55-year-old resident of Gandhinagar following complaints from victims and eyewitnesses. The incident occurred around 8:45 PM on the stretch between Montecristo and the Shilaj Bridge along the Sola-Bopal Road corridor.
According to police reports, the driver was traveling at high speed when he lost control of his vehicle. The car first struck a two-wheeler before plowing into a series of parked and moving vehicles. This chain reaction created substantial damage across multiple automobiles.
Victim Details Injuries and Property Damage
One of the complainants, Sobendra Dubey, shared his harrowing experience with authorities. The 29-year-old real estate salesman was riding a friend's motorcycle when the car hit him from behind. The impact threw Dubey onto the road, causing injuries to his knees, forehead, left hand, and back.
Emergency services transported Dubey to Sola Civil Hospital for medical treatment. His motorcycle suffered significant damage, with repair costs estimated at approximately Rs 25,000. This financial loss adds to the physical trauma experienced by the victim.
Eyewitnesses Describe Intoxicated Behavior
Multiple eyewitnesses reported clear signs of intoxication in the driver. They claimed he could barely stand after exiting his vehicle. Social media videos quickly circulated showing the man staggering and repeatedly losing his balance as angry locals surrounded him.
The crowd eventually restrained the driver and handed him over to police authorities. These visual recordings provided compelling evidence of his impaired state following the collision.
Police Investigation Confirms Alcohol Influence
Traffic police officials confirmed the driver sustained minor injuries during the incident. They took him for a medical examination to verify intoxication levels. A traffic police official stated, "Preliminary inquiry suggests the driver was under the influence of alcohol and driving recklessly."
Though no fatalities occurred, several vehicles suffered severe damage. The busy ring road experienced significant traffic disruption for some time as authorities managed the aftermath. M Division traffic police registered a formal case against the car driver based on multiple complaints and continue their investigation into the matter.
